Background:

Component of the Mediator complex, a coactivator involved in the regulated transcription of nearly all RNA polymerase II-dependent genes. The Mediator complex is recruited to promoters by direct interactions with regulatory proteins and serves for the assembly of a functional preinitiation complex (PIC) with RNA polymerase II and the general transcription factors. The essential MED11/22 heterodimer specifically functions in promoting stable PIC formation.

 

Specifications:

Immunogen: Recombinant His-tagged Med11 protein (1-132) produced in E. coli

Reactivity: Reacts with S. cerevisiae Med11. Not tested with other species.

Form: Protein A affinity purified IgG, 2 mg/ml in PBS, 50% glycerol

Storage: Shipped at 4℃ and stored at -20℃

 

Applications:

Western blotting (1/100-1/200).

Not tested for other applications.
